一、单片机课程设计的要求
1、学生3人一组,自由组合。从下面题目中选择一题目来做,要求一个班级内不能重复。
2、每组独立完成,禁止抄袭。否则计0分。
二、课程设计完成要求
1、根据题目要求设计控制系统。
2、完成硬件系统的制作。
3、完成软件的编写及调试。
4、完成的控制系统能达到题目的要求。
5、完成3000-5000字的课程设计报告
。
三、单片机课程设计的题目
题目一:在8X8点阵显示数字。
任务要求:1、在8X8点阵显示0到9的数字,且显示清晰。
2、当按键按一次,则显示的数字加一,从0到9循环。
题目二:在8X8点阵显示图形。
任务要求:1、在在8X8点阵显示“★”、“●”和心形图等图形。
2、由按键控制要显示的图形。
题目三:数字电压表
任务要求:1、用ADC0809设计一个数字电压表,能测量0-5V间的直流电压。
2、在2位数码管上显示0.0—5.0V。
题目四:6位数显频率计数器
任务要求:1、要求能够对0-25KHZ的脉冲信号频率进行准确计数,计数误差不超过±2HZ。
2、计数的频率结果通过6位动态数码管显示出来。
题目五:三角波发生器
任务要求:1、用DAC0832设计一个三角波发生器。
2、三角波的频率为1Hz—100Hz。
3、可以用“+”和“—”键来改变波形的频率。
题目六:数控电压源
任务要求:1、用DAC0832设计一个数控电压源。
2、电压源的电压可以从0.0—5.0变化。
3、可以用“+”和“—”键来改变输出的电压值。
题目七:方波发生器
任务要求:1、输出的方波频率为1Hz-1000Hz。
2、可以用键盘设定输出的方波频率。
题目八:电子钟
任务要求:1、有八位显示,可以显示时间、日期、星期。有几个按键可以校正时间。
题目九:电子琴
任务要求:1、有14个按键,可以分别演奏中、高1-7个音节。
题目十:数字温度计
任务要求:可以测试温度的范围-10℃-50℃。最小分辨率为0.1℃
题目十一:计数器
任务要求:1、有0-9和加、减、乘、除、等于十五个按键和八位数字显示。
2、可以完成整数的加、减、乘、除。
|
|